Welcome to Project: Gorgon!


Project: Gorgon is a 3D fantasy MMORPG (massively-multiplayer online role-playing game) that features an immersive experience that allows the player to forge their own path through exploration and discovery. We won't be guiding you through a world on rails, and as a result there are many hidden secrets awaiting discovery. Project: Gorgon also features an ambitious skill based leveling system that bucks the current trend of pre-determined classes, thus allowing the player to combine skills in order to create a truly unique playing experience.

The Project: Gorgon development team is led by industry veteran Eric Heimburg. Eric has over a decade of experience working as a Senior and Lead Engineer, Developer, Designer and Producer on successful games such as Asheron’s Call 1 and 2, Star Trek Online and other successful Massively Multiplayer Online Games.

    The original post came long before we changed movement speed, so that is definitely not why the original poster wanted the old animations.

    My understanding is you haven't even *tried* our recent efforts to find a middle ground. We've continued to tweak these systems in each update, and we aren't done.

    The bottom line is that we get feedback about poor animation quality often from new players, and we just absolutely must fix that. It also is just untenable programming-wise: monsters and pets cannot keep up with you if you're moving at literally 30 m/s while fighting. I realize it was a nerf. I'm sorry I couldn't address this sooner and it took YEARS before we could get to fixing it. But that'll happen several more times before launch: lots of stuff needs to nerfed and a lot needs to be buffed.

    That doesn't mean we've just arbitrarily decided our first solution was the best! We've been working on different approaches to meet all these different requirements. And I'd appreciate your help in figuring out that compromise game, one that looks good AND feels good. But the feedback you've given me here just says "I REFUSE TO EVEN CONSIDER COMPROMISE. MAKE MY GAME MY WAY OR I QUIT." It's not helpful to me.
